With the confusing TV schedules for La Liga in the United States every week, it is quite difficult to figure out who is playing when and on what channel. Every Friday, I will lay out the TV schedule so that every fan of La Liga has a place to go to see when and where their favorite team will play. Here is the schedule for Jornada 10 of La Liga:
The times listed include the pregame pleasantries, although sometimes the matches on the DIRECTV La Liga specific channels may not go to match coverage until right before kickoff.
Nov. 7
Tenerife vs. Málaga – 11:45 AM on DIRECTV channel 456
Getafe vs. Deportivo La Coruña – 11:55 AM on ESPN Deportes/ESPN 360
Barcelona vs. Mallorca – 1:55 PM on GOL TV
Atlético Madrid vs. Real Madrid – 3:55 PM on ESPN Deportes/ESPN 360
Nov. 8
Sporting Gijón vs. Espanyol – 10:45 AM on DIRECTV channel 457
Racing Santander vs. Athletic Bilbao – 10:45 AM on DIRECTV channel 456
Almería vs. Osasuna – 10:55 AM on GOL TV
Valencia vs. Real Zaragoza – 12:55 PM on ESPN2/ESPN Deportes/ESPN 360
Sevilla vs. Villarreal – 2:55 PM on GOL TV
Sorry for those Real Valladolid and Xerez supporters, their match against each other will not be shown on US TV.
As an extra aside, GOL TV will also show second legs of the Copa del Rey Round of 32 in the mid-week, including Alcorcón’s bid to complete the shock of Real Madrid. Here are those fixtures:
Copa del Rey
Real Madrid vs. Alcorcón – Tuesday, November 10 at 1:55 PM on GOL TV (Real Madrid 0-4 Alcorcón after the first leg)
Athletic Bilbao vs. Rayo Vallecano – Wednesday, November 11 at 2:55 PM on GOL TV (Athletic Bilbao 0-2 Rayo Vallecano after the first leg)
Almería vs. Hércules – Thursday, November 12 at 2:55 on GOL TV (Almería 1-2 Hércules after the first leg)
